Testování bezpečnosti a výkonu Proof-of-Stake Protokolů pomocí simulace
Security and Performance Testbed for Simulation of Proof-of-Stake Protocols

Author
Advisor
Homoliak, IvanReferee
Malinka, KamilGrade
AAltmetrics
Metadata
Show full item recordAbstract
Cieľom tejto práce je analýza bezpečnosti a výkonnosti troch Proof-of-Stake konsenzus protokolov pre blockchain (Harmony, Solana a Ouroboros). Pre tento účel je v rámci práce vytvorený simulačný nástroj, ktorý s týmito protokolmi experimentuje. Súčasťou riešenia je aj porovnanie aktuálne dostupných simulátorov blockchainu. Výsledky simulácie ukazujú, že všetky tri protokoly môžu fungovať efektívne aj v rozsiahlych sieťach. Z hľadiska bezpečnosti simulácia poukazuje na zraniteľnosť v podobe DoS útoku. Na základe zistených výsledkov boli navrhnuté modifikácie protokolov, ktoré spomínanú bezpečnostnú zraniteľnosť minimalizujú. Vytvorený simulátor je voľne dostupný a určený pre potenciálny ďalší výskum podobných konsenzus protokolov. This work aims to analyze the security and performance of three Proof-of-Stake consensus protocols for blockchain (Harmony, Solana and Ouroboros). For this purpose, a simulation tool is created, which experiments with these protocols. The solution also includes a comparison of currently available blockchain simulators. The simulation results show that all three protocols can work efficiently even in large networks. In terms of security, the simulation points to a vulnerability in the form of a DoS attack. Based on the results, modifications to the protocols were proposed that minimize the mentioned security vulnerability. The created simulator is freely available and intended for potential further research of similar consensus protocols.
Keywords
blockchain, bezpečnosť, konsenzus, simulácia, Proof-of-Stake, Harmony, Solana, Ouroboros, blockchain, security, consensus, Proof-of-Stake, Harmony, Solana, Ouroboros, simulationLanguage
slovenština (Slovak)Study brunch
Kybernetická bezpečnostComposition of Committee
doc. Dr. Ing. Petr Hanáček (předseda) doc. Ing. Vladimír Drábek, CSc. (místopředseda) doc. Mgr. Lukáš Holík, Ph.D. (člen) Ing. Martin Hrubý, Ph.D. (člen) Mgr. Kamil Malinka, Ph.D. (člen) Mgr. Ing. Pavel Očenášek, Ph.D. (člen)Date of defence
2022-06-21Process of defence
Student nejprve prezentoval výsledky, kterých dosáhl v rámci své práce. Komise se poté seznámila s hodnocením vedoucího a posudkem oponenta práce. Student následně odpověděl otázky přítomných. Komise se na základě posudku oponenta, hodnocení vedoucího, přednesené prezentace a odpovědí studenta na položené otázky rozhodla práci hodnotit stupněm A. Otázky u obhajoby: Jaký jste pro simulace používal model? V jakém stavu je práce na možné publikaci vašich výsledků?Result of the defence
práce byla úspěšně obhájenaPersistent identifier
http://hdl.handle.net/11012/207825Source
HOLUB, J. Testování bezpečnosti a výkonu Proof-of-Stake Protokolů pomocí simulace [online]. Brno: Vysoké učení technické v Brně. Fakulta informačních technologií. 2022.Collections
- 2022 [127]